fix [preview]: 修复再次预览无法下页的问题
- 优化判定逻辑, 减少 prevLoading 的干扰
This commit is contained in:
@@ -570,7 +570,9 @@ const {
|
|||||||
//初始化页面到第一页
|
//初始化页面到第一页
|
||||||
questionsData.value?.questions && clearAnswer(questionsData.value.questions);
|
questionsData.value?.questions && clearAnswer(questionsData.value.questions);
|
||||||
page.value = 1;
|
page.value = 1;
|
||||||
console.log(questionsData.value);
|
// 清空action
|
||||||
|
// delete questionsData.value.action;
|
||||||
|
console.log(`come in preview`, questionsData.value);
|
||||||
|
|
||||||
const props = defineProps({
|
const props = defineProps({
|
||||||
isTemplate: {
|
isTemplate: {
|
||||||
@@ -638,9 +640,9 @@ async function previous() {
|
|||||||
// 下一页
|
// 下一页
|
||||||
async function next(callbackBeforePage) {
|
async function next(callbackBeforePage) {
|
||||||
// console.log(`click next button`, prevLoading.value || loading.value);
|
// console.log(`click next button`, prevLoading.value || loading.value);
|
||||||
if (prevLoading.value || loading.value) {
|
// if (prevLoading.value || loading.value) {
|
||||||
return;
|
// return;
|
||||||
}
|
// }
|
||||||
answer((jumpPage) => {
|
answer((jumpPage) => {
|
||||||
// console.log(`jumpPage`, jumpPage);
|
// console.log(`jumpPage`, jumpPage);
|
||||||
if (jumpPage?.question_page) {
|
if (jumpPage?.question_page) {
|
||||||
|
|||||||
Reference in New Issue
Block a user